The 2026 midterms will shape the future of our communities, our states, and our country. To win, campaigns need dedicated, trained, and passionate organizers on the ground. The When We Count Organizer Bootcamp is a two day training program designed specifically for graduating college seniors and aspiring young professionals who want to jumpstart a career in political organizing and are seeking full-time employment between now and November 2026.
This two-day bootcamp will equip you with the hard skills, knowledge, and campaign network you need to get hired on a Democratic campaign in 2026. Upon completion of the bootcamp, the DNC will directly share your resume with battleground campaigns staffing up for critical roles in the midterms.
The first virtual bootcamp will take place Thursday, June 25th & Friday, June 26th from 10AM - 5PM.
Who We Are Looking For
Passionate young Democrats curious about working on a campaign in 2026. No previous political experience is required – just a willingness to learn and a fierce commitment to electing Democrats.
